On Thu, May 11, 2006 at 12:02:20PM -0700, H. J. Lu wrote:
> bfd_make_section_anyway is used to create a new fake input .stabstr
> section. The SEC_LINKER_CREATED bit should be passed to
> _bfd_elf_new_section_hook so that the proper ELF fields will be
> set. This patch calls bfd_make_section_anyway_with_flags so that
> the ELF fields of the new fake input .stabstr section will be set
> properly.
I've installed this along with numerous other places that can use
bfd_make_section_with_flags or bfd_make_section_anyway_with_flags.
* stabs.c (_bfd_link_section_stabs): Use bfd_make_section*_with_flags
instead of bfd_make_section*.
